Vitamin C . . .?

[Answer: If you're using KI solution, in a sense, the solution does not always turn blue for the endpoints of all titrations: it really depends on what the vitamin C came from (e.g.: foodstuffs, tablets, etc.). I did this experiment earlier this term and mine appeared brown instead of blue. However, back to your question. The endpoint would be DARK blue, dark enough that it doesn't get darker even if more solution was added for titration. Thus, you should titrate a small sample first, and then use that as your comparison for colour for the remainder of your titrations.]
